BIOGRAPHY - BRYAN WESTWOOD
Bryan Westwood was born in Lima, Peru in 1930. He was educated in South America and Australia, and he has lived in Italy, France and the United States. He began to paint in 1966 and his first commercial exhibition was in 1969. He has participated in numerous group exhibitions. Died April 13, 2000.SOLO EXHIBITIONS

1989 1992 Archibald Prize, 'Portrait of Elwyn Lynn',Art Gallery Of New South Wales Archibald Prize, 'Portrait of Paul Keating PM', Art Gallery of New South WalesPUBLIC COLLECTIONS
